I always felt bad about this album. It was Tony's baby, he was looking to go in new directions and spent a lot of time in the studio working on it. Album ended up coming out and getting trashed.

Dirty Women remained in Sabbath's setlist pretty constantly throughout their Ozzy reunions, and Tony always went extra hard on the outro solo.
